Problem

Existing methods for generating flat top or square laser pulses are limited by self-action effects such as self-phase modulation and self-focusing, leading to irreversible pulse broadening and spectral narrowing, making them impractical for commercial use.

Innovation Solution

A method and system that use phase-only modulation to create flat top or square laser pulses, allowing for reversible stretching and recompression with minimal energy loss, by calculating the second derivative of the spectral phase proportional to the intensity of the laser pulse spectrum, enabling more compact and robust ultrashort pulsed laser systems.

1Shape

If amplitude mask is used in pulse shaper to generate square pulses, then flat top pulse shape is achieved, but spectral narrowing and irreversible pulse broadening occur

2Shape

If genetic algorithm or Gerchberg-Saxton algorithm is used to optimize phase mask, then flat top pulses are generated, but computation time is too long for commercial use

3Shape

If pulse replicas are stacked in multicrystal birefringent filter, then flat top picosecond pulses are generated, but spectral interference narrows the output spectrum

This approach reduces the magnitude of stretching required to mitigate self-action processes, achieves three times less stretching than prior methods, and ensures minimal photonic energy loss, resulting in more efficient and accurate generation of flat top pulses.

PatentUS10971881B2Laser pulse including a flat top
Publication Date: 2021.04.06 BOARD OF TRUSTEES OPERATING MICHIGAN STATE UNIV

AI summary

A laser pulse includes a flat top shape. Another aspects provides a method and system for creating laser pulse amplification with a flat top and/or square shape, by only using phase modulation. In yet another aspect, a method and system create a flat top and/or square-shaped laser pulse in a reversible manner such that the stretched spectrum can be recompressed to their original duration with essentially no loss of pulse energy. A further aspect includes a method of making a fixed optic capable to creating flat top or square pulse amplification.
